Hello all. I've been playing 9ball since '95 and the scene in Sussex was really strong back then. Weekly tournaments in Chichester/ Bognor/ Portsmouth (where I first met Big Dave) My local club - (Slick Willy's in Worthing)was always heaving and I could turn up on my own anytime and always get a game with a number of good players just hanging out. Now, it's dead and I play once or twice a week with a couple of friends.
It's a great club with a dedicated room for 9 ball with 12 tables, music not too loud, a smattering of TVs showing Sky sports, bar with table service and a restaurant that serves a good selection of food. Prices are reasonable, with the £15 deal getting you unlimited table time, 2 beers and a meal. Membership - £10 a year.
Anyway, I don't work there so this isn't a promo but I'd be gutted to see them replace 9ball with more 8ball tables. 8 ball still very popular as they hold the County matches here.
I'd like to get people going back there so have been thinking about running a tournament. Not pro, just a £10 entry unhandicapped (?) monthly event. Would anyone on the South Coast be interested or have any other ideas about how to get the place buzzing again?

I hear you Stakers, really.
I have heard good things about that club but never been. There are plenty of players down south that you could organise a proper tournament. Say £20-£25 entry 9ball, round robin so people get lots of play for their money. The problem is that if people are competing just for other peoples prize money they may not show up. If possible a tournament that is money added would be the way forward.
Co-ordinate it so that you don’t clash with any other tournaments down south ie Total9ball / Showtime Money / anything at Morray Dolans club.
You could organise a league? Even if it just had 7 or 8 players make everyone play 2 or 3 times, that is regular people in the club. Few different ideas that you can try. Contact me by PM if you want to discuss further.
